Real Estate: 31 Spring Street – Auction

31 Spring St Newburgh NY

If you have the cash handy, this could be a very affordable home (if the interior isn’t collapsing). The auction is starting off at $10,000. I have been watching this home. The sale has fallen through once already, but I will tell you it took about $35,000 to win the auction and have the minimum accepted bid met. No interior photos and you cannot bother the current occupant to look inside.

There are a few abandoned homes on this block, don’t let that scare you. One has been bought by a new family who plans to live there, and the others are in the process of being sold. The neighbors are very friendly and often sit out in chairs and chat with people passing by. One proud Puerto Rican neighbor who has been there for at least 30 years told me it was “the best block in Newburgh, no problems here.” Atlas industries is just a few doors down, Washington HQ’s is down the street, East Parmenter is one block away, and well by now, you should know the rest.
